About the Role

The Social Services Coordinator provides leadership in identifying and addressing social service needs across the library system. You'll work directly with patrons of all ages, support staff in responding to complex situations, and collaborate with community organizations to connect individuals to critical resources.
This is a highly visible role that blends direct service, training, program development, and strategic partnership work.
Key Responsibilities

Assess patron needs and connect individuals to community resources, including mental health, housing, substance use treatment, education, and food access
Provide hands‑on support to patrons navigating services and follow through
Serve as a resource and consultant to library staff during and after patron incidents
Lead and coordinate staff training on topics such as de‑escalation, homelessness, mental health, and substance use
Build and maintain partnerships with local service providers and community organizations
Collaborate with staff and security during situations requiring emergency response (police/EMS)
Supervise and support social work interns
Collect and analyze data, prepare reports, and communicate outcomes to leadership
Contribute to the development of system‑wide policies and procedures
